   1/*
   2 * Source for:
   3 * Cypress TrueTouch(TM) Standard Product (TTSP) SPI touchscreen driver.
   4 * For use with Cypress Txx4xx parts.
   5 * Supported parts include:
   6 * TMA4XX
   7 * TMA1036
   8 *
   9 * Copyright (C) 2009, 2010, 2011 Cypress Semiconductor, Inc.
  10 * Copyright (C) 2012 Javier Martinez Canillas <javier@dowhile0.org>
  11 * Copyright (C) 2013 Cypress Semiconductor
  12 *
  13 *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or
  14 * modify it under the terms of the GNU General Public License
  15 * version 2, and only version 2, as published by the
  16 * Free Software Foundation.
  17 *
  18 * This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
  19 * but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
  20 * M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E.  See the
  21 * GNU General Public License for more details.
  22 *
  23 * Contact Cypress Semiconductor at www.cypress.com <ttdrivers@cypress.com>
  24 *
  25 */
  26
  27#include "cyttsp4_core.h"
  28
  29#include <linux/delay.h>
  30#include <linux/input.h>
  31#include <linux/spi/spi.h>
  32
  33#define CY_SPI_WR_OP            0x00 /* r/~w */
  34#define CY_SPI_RD_OP            0x01
  35#define CY_SPI_BITS_PER_WORD    8
  36#define CY_SPI_A8_BIT           0x02
  37#define CY_SPI_WR_HEADER_BYTES  2
  38#define CY_SPI_RD_HEADER_BYTES  1
  39#define CY_SPI_CMD_BYTES        2
  40#define CY_SPI_SYNC_BYTE        0
  41#define CY_SPI_SYNC_ACK         0x62 /* from TRM *A protocol */
  42#define CY_SPI_DATA_SIZE        (2 * 256)
  43
  44#define CY_SPI_DATA_BUF_SIZE    (CY_SPI_CMD_BYTES + CY_SPI_DATA_SIZE)
  45
  46static int cyttsp_spi_xfer(struct device *dev, u8 *xfer_buf,
  47                           u8 op, u16 reg, u8 *buf, int length)
  48{
  49        struct spi_device *spi = to_spi_device(dev);
  50        struct spi_message msg;
  51        struct spi_transfer xfer[2];
  52        u8 *wr_buf = &xfer_buf[0];
  53        u8 rd_buf[CY_SPI_CMD_BYTES];
  54        int retval;
  55        int i;
  56
  57        if (length > CY_SPI_DATA_SIZE) {
  58                dev_err(dev, "%s: length %d is too big.\n",
  59                        __func__, length);
  60                return -EINVAL;
  61        }
  62
  63        memset(wr_buf, 0, CY_SPI_DATA_BUF_SIZE);
  64        memset(rd_buf, 0, CY_SPI_CMD_BYTES);
  65
  66        wr_buf[0] = op + (((reg >> 8) & 0x1) ? CY_SPI_A8_BIT : 0);
  67        if (op == CY_SPI_WR_OP) {
  68                wr_buf[1] = reg & 0xFF;
  69                if (length > 0)
  70                        memcpy(wr_buf + CY_SPI_CMD_BYTES, buf, length);
  71        }
  72
  73        memset(xfer, 0, sizeof(xfer));
  74        spi_message_init(&msg);
  75
  76        /*
  77          We set both TX and RX buffers because Cypress TTSP
  78          requires full duplex operation.
  79        */
  80        xfer[0].tx_buf = wr_buf;
  81        xfer[0].rx_buf = rd_buf;
  82        switch (op) {
  83        case CY_SPI_WR_OP:
  84                xfer[0].len = length + CY_SPI_CMD_BYTES;
  85                spi_message_add_tail(&xfer[0], &msg);
  86                break;
  87
  88        case CY_SPI_RD_OP:
  89                xfer[0].len = CY_SPI_RD_HEADER_BYTES;
  90                spi_message_add_tail(&xfer[0], &msg);
  91
  92                xfer[1].rx_buf = buf;
  93                xfer[1].len = length;
  94                spi_message_add_tail(&xfer[1], &msg);
  95                break;
  96
  97        default:
  98                dev_err(dev, "%s: bad operation code=%d\n", __func__, op);
  99                return -EINVAL;
 100        }
 101
 102        retval = spi_sync(spi, &msg);
 103        if (retval < 0) {
 104                dev_dbg(dev, "%s: spi_sync() error %d, len=%d, op=%d\n",
 105                        __func__, retval, xfer[1].len, op);
 106
 107                /*
 108                 * do not return here since was a bad ACK sequence
 109                 * let the following ACK check handle any errors and
 110                 * allow silent retries
 111                 */
 112        }
 113
 114        if (rd_buf[CY_SPI_SYNC_BYTE] != CY_SPI_SYNC_ACK) {
 115                dev_dbg(dev, "%s: operation %d failed\n", __func__, op);
 116
 117                for (i = 0; i < CY_SPI_CMD_BYTES; i++)
 118                        dev_dbg(dev, "%s: test rd_buf[%d]:0x%02x\n",
 119                                __func__, i, rd_buf[i]);
 120                for (i = 0; i < length; i++)
 121                        dev_dbg(dev, "%s: test buf[%d]:0x%02x\n",
 122                                __func__, i, buf[i]);
 123
 124                return -EIO;
 125        }
 126
 127        return 0;
 128}
 129
 130static int cyttsp_spi_read_block_data(struct device *dev, u8 *xfer_buf,
 131                                      u16 addr, u8 length, void *data)
 132{
 133        int rc;
 134
 135        rc = cyttsp_spi_xfer(dev, xfer_buf, CY_SPI_WR_OP, addr, NULL, 0);
 136        if (rc)
 137                return rc;
 138        else
 139                return cyttsp_spi_xfer(dev, xfer_buf, CY_SPI_RD_OP, addr, data,
 140                                length);
 141}
 142
 143static int cyttsp_spi_write_block_data(struct device *dev, u8 *xfer_buf,
 144                                       u16 addr, u8 length, const void *data)
 145{
 146        return cyttsp_spi_xfer(dev, xfer_buf, CY_SPI_WR_OP, addr, (void *)data,
 147                        length);
 148}
 149
 150static const struct cyttsp4_bus_ops cyttsp_spi_bus_ops = {
 151        .bustype        = BUS_SPI,
 152        .write          = cyttsp_spi_write_block_data,
 153        .read           = cyttsp_spi_read_block_data,
 154};
 155
 156static int cyttsp4_spi_probe(struct spi_device *spi)
 157{
 158        struct cyttsp4 *ts;
 159        int error;
 160
 161        /* Set up SPI*/
 162        spi->bits_per_word = CY_SPI_BITS_PER_WORD;
 163        spi->mode = SPI_MODE_0;
 164        error = spi_setup(spi);
 165        if (error < 0) {
 166                dev_err(&spi->dev, "%s: SPI setup error %d\n",
 167                        __func__, error);
 168                return error;
 169        }
 170
 171        ts = cyttsp4_probe(&cyttsp_spi_bus_ops, &spi->dev, spi->irq,
 172                          CY_SPI_DATA_BUF_SIZE);
 173
 174        return PTR_ERR_OR_ZERO(ts);
 175}
 176
 177static int cyttsp4_spi_remove(struct spi_device *spi)
 178{
 179        struct cyttsp4 *ts = spi_get_drvdata(spi);
 180        cyttsp4_remove(ts);
 181
 182        return 0;
 183}
 184
 185static struct spi_driver cyttsp4_spi_driver = {
 186        .driver = {
 187                .name   = CYTTSP4_SPI_NAME,
 188                .pm     = &cyttsp4_pm_ops,
 189        },
 190        .probe  = cyttsp4_spi_probe,
 191        .remove = cyttsp4_spi_remove,
 192};
 193
 194module_spi_driver(cyttsp4_spi_driver);
 195
 196MODULE_LICENSE("GPL");
 197MODULE_DESCRIPTION("Cypress TrueTouch(R) Standard Product (TTSP) SPI driver");
 198MODULE_AUTHOR("Cypress");
 199MODULE_ALIAS("spi:cyttsp4");
